Efsun Karabudak is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Physiology and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Efsun Karabudak has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 311 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 7 papers in Physiology and 6 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Efsun Karabudak’s work include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(7 papers), Eating Disorders and Behaviors (6 papers) and Nutritional Studies and Diet (5 papers). Efsun Karabudak is often cited by papers focused on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(7 papers), Eating Disorders and Behaviors (6 papers) and Nutritional Studies and Diet (5 papers). Efsun Karabudak coll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ye and United States. Efsun Karabudak's co-authors include Gül Kızıltan, Murat Baş, Eda Köksal, F. Hülya Aşçı, Görkem Tuncay, Hülya Yardımcı, Birsen Yılmaz, Betül Kocaadam‐Bozkurt, Melahat Sedanur Macit and Gamze Yurtdaş Depboylu and has published in prestigious journals such as Appetite, Food Control and Journal of Human Nutrition and Dietetics.
